Sridharan Jeganathan (11 July 1951 – 14 May 1996) was a Sri Lankan cricketer who played in two Test matches and five One Day Internationals from 1983 to 1988.

Jeganathan made his highest first-class score of 74 against Tasmania on Sri Lanka's brief tour of Australia in 1982–83.[1] He later became Malaysia's national coach. He was the first Sri Lankan Test cricketer to die.[2]
